However, the repair costs can vary depending on several factors, such as: Mercedes model: Certain Mercedes-Benz models, like the Mercedes-Benz E-Class, have higher repair and maintenance costs than others, such as the C300 or GLA. Are Mercedes expensive to maintain? At $1,241 per year, the cost to repair and maintain a Mercedes-Benz is on the higher end of the spectrum, according to RepairPal data adjusted for inflation.
